The Function of Guaranty Contract Bonds



To totally recognize the function of guaranty contract bonds, you need to know that they provide monetary protection to the obligee in case the primary fails to fulfill their legal responsibilities.

Surety agreement bonds serve as a guarantee, guaranteeing that the obligee will be compensated if the principal is not able to finish the agreed-upon job or accomplish their responsibilities. This type of bond is generally utilized in building projects, where there's a risk of the professional skipping or failing to fulfill the project requirements.

By calling for a guaranty contract bond, the obligee can have comfort knowing that they'll not endure economic loss if the major fails to deliver.

Basically, guaranty agreement bonds work as a safeguard, safeguarding the interests of the obligee and guaranteeing that legal obligations are fulfilled.

Secret Parties Associated With Guaranty Agreement Bonds



You must recognize that a crucial celebration involved in surety contract bonds is the principal, who's the party that's obligated to meet the terms of the contract. surety bond agent is typically the specialist or the party that's carrying out the construction job.

One more crucial event is the obligee, that's the entity that requires the bond to guarantee that the agreement is satisfied. The obligee is usually the project proprietor or the customer.

Last but not least, there's the surety, that's the event that provides the bond and assures the principal's performance. The guaranty is usually an insurance provider or a financial institution.

These three celebrations interact to make certain that the terms of the contract are fulfilled which the job is completed efficiently.
